<p>We will take advantage of all the opportunities available to us to ensure that
Britain becomes the global leader in free trade once we leave the EU. As the Prime
Minister has recently said, countries including Canada, China, India, Mexico, Singapore
and South Korea have already told us they would welcome talks on future free trade
agreements. And we have already agreed to start scoping discussions on trade agreements
with Australia. More recently, my Rt. Hon Friend the Secretary of State for International
Trade announced the establishment of a UK-New Zealand trade policy dialogue that will
cover market access and trade policy issues of mutual interest.</p><p> </p>
